We have one mouth and two ears—that suggests we should listen more than we talk! Most of us think we are good listeners, but the research suggests otherwise. And yet, good listeners have deeper, stronger and better relationships at work, at home and with friends. This workshop will explain why listening is important, help you figure out what type of listener you are, and teach you the necessary skills to become a more effective listener.

This two-hour workshop is facilitated by Gloria Galanes, MSU dean emeritus, and complements the Communication Basics workshop.
